Data Source /Store Status (Offset A0H):When load latency is enabled, this field will contain three piece of information (including an encoded value indicating the source which satisfied the load operation). When precise store is enabled, this field will contain information indicating the status of the store, as detailed in Table 19. Latency Value/0 (Offset A8H): When load latency is enabled, this field contains the latency in cycles to service the load. This field is not meaningful when precise store is enabled and will be written to zero in that case. It provides software a means to characterize the average load latency to different levels of cache/memory hierarchy. The latency is reported for retired demand load operations and in core cycles (it accounts for re-dispatches). If a load is cancelled it will not be counted and the internal state of the load latency facility will not be updated. Temperature projections show a warming trend across the San Francisco Bay Area over the rest of the 21st century. It can cause a range of health problems, from rashes, dehydration, and cramps, to heat exhaustion or heat stroke, which can result in hospitalization and death. It can also worsen chronic conditions such as cardiovascular and respiratory disease. People who live in milder climates such as the San Francisco Bay area are not as acclimatized to warmer temperatures as those who live in the central parts of the state. Furthermore, Bay Area residents are less likely to have air conditioning, and some are less familiar with how to reduce exposure and risk of heat-related illnesses at lower temperatures than those who live in hotter climates. For example, during the California Revised Public Review Draft Santa Clara County General Plan Health Element heat wave of 2006, the Central Coast (including Santa Clara County) experienced far more emergency room visits and hospitalizations than would be expected based on population. Of critical concern is the likelihood that climate change could reverse decades of improvement in air quality for pollutants such as ozone and particulate matter. Higher temperatures increase ozone precursor emissions and ozone formation,xvii resulting in a significant increase in the number of days that exceed the 8-hour regulatory standard for ozone concentrations. Large wildfires have become more regular in the west as spring and summer temperatures have risen over time. Studies have shown that the particulate matter associated with wildfires is significantly more toxic than the particulate matter ordinarily present in the California atmosphere. You must provide documentation in your application to verify all of your proposed matching funds. The documentation must be included in Appendix A of your application and will not count towards the 40-page limitation. Template letters are available for each type of matching funds contribution at. You may also provide a bank statement dated 30 days or less from the application deadline date to verify your cash match. If you are unsure, please contact your State Office because identifying your matching funds improperly can affect your scoring. Universities must verify the goods and services they are providing to the project as a cash match and the verification must be approved by the appropriate approval official. If you are receiving cash from a third-party during the grant period, then you must be verifying the cash as a third-party cash match. However, if you have a contract to provide services in place at the time you submit your application, you can verify the amount of the contract as a cash match. The grant award may be withdrawn, or the amount of the grant reduced if you cannot demonstrate how the valuation was derived.
